2008-2009 Australia - NBL schedule breakdown
Melbourne United schedule, September 2008
The Melbourne United had 3 Australia - NBL games scheduled on the month of September 2008.
They went 2-1 overall. 1-1 on the road, and 1-0 at home. Their largest win came home against the Gold Coast Blaze (92-76) on September 20, 2008. That night Ebi Ere scored 22 points. Their biggest loss came on the road against the New Zealand Breakers (120-111), led by C.J. Bruton (23 points, 6 rebounds, 9 assists).
Their longest winning streak on September 2008: 2 consecutive wins against Sydney Spirit and Gold Coast Blaze.
The Melbourne United scored 105.00 points per game on September 2008, and allowed 99.33 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of September 2008, Ebi Ere led the team in scoring with 24.00 points per game. Samuel Mackinnon averaged 4.00 assists and Christopher Anstey had 9.00 rebounds per contest.
Melbourne United schedule, October 2008
The Melbourne United had 5 Australia - NBL games scheduled on the month of October 2008.
They went 3-2 overall. 1-1 on the road, and 2-1 at home. Their largest win came home against the Adelaide 36ers (119-91) on October 11, 2008. That night David Barlow scored 29 points. Their biggest loss came on the road against the South Dragons (108-80), led by Joe Ingles (26 points, 9 rebounds, 8 assists).
Their longest winning streak on October 2008: 1 consecutive wins against Cairns Taipans.
The Melbourne United scored 102.20 points per game on October 2008, and allowed 95.60 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of October 2008, Christopher Anstey led the team in scoring with 21.60 points per game. Samuel Mackinnon averaged 3.40 assists and Christopher Anstey had 12.20 rebounds per contest.
Melbourne United schedule, November 2008
The Melbourne United had 6 Australia - NBL games scheduled on the month of November 2008.
They went 4-2 overall. 2-1 on the road, and 2-1 at home. Their largest win came on the road against the Sydney Spirit (98-80) on November 07, 2008. That night Christopher Anstey scored 20 points. Their biggest loss came on the road against the Townsville Crocodiles (113-105), led by Michael Cedar (27 points, 7 rebounds, 1 assists).
Their longest winning streak on November 2008: 2 consecutive wins against Gold Coast Blaze and Sydney Spirit.
The Melbourne United scored 102.83 points per game on November 2008, and allowed 97.17 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of November 2008, Christopher Anstey led the team in scoring with 20.17 points per game. Samuel Mackinnon averaged 4.50 assists and Christopher Anstey had 13.00 rebounds per contest.
Melbourne United schedule, December 2008
The Melbourne United had 5 Australia - NBL games scheduled on the month of December 2008.
They went 2-3 overall. 1-1 on the road, and 1-2 at home. Their largest win came home against the Illawarra Hawks (128-101) on December 20, 2008. That night Ebi Ere scored 28 points. Their biggest loss came home against the Adelaide 36ers (109-91), led by Julius Hodge (31 points, 8 rebounds, 4 assists).
Their longest winning streak on December 2008: 2 consecutive wins against Cairns Taipans and Illawarra Hawks.
The Melbourne United scored 96.00 points per game on December 2008, and allowed 96.40 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of December 2008, Ebi Ere led the team in scoring with 20.80 points per game. Nathan Crosswell averaged 5.40 assists and Christopher Anstey had 10.20 rebounds per contest.
Melbourne United schedule, January 2009
The Melbourne United had 8 Australia - NBL games scheduled on the month of January 2009.
They went 8-0 overall. 4-0 on the road, and 4-0 at home. Their largest win came home against the Perth Wildcats (108-81) on January 11, 2009. That night Ebi Ere scored 32 points.
Their longest winning streak on January 2009: 8 consecutive wins against Perth Wildcats, Sydney Spirit, Gold Coast Blaze, Illawarra Hawks, New Zealand Breakers, New Zealand Breakers, South Dragons and Illawarra Hawks.
The Melbourne United scored 104.38 points per game on January 2009, and allowed 90.63 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of January 2009, Ebi Ere led the team in scoring with 22.88 points per game. Nathan Crosswell averaged 5.25 assists and Christopher Anstey had 10.13 rebounds per contest.
Melbourne United schedule, February 2009
The Melbourne United had 3 Australia - NBL games scheduled on the month of February 2009.
They went 1-2 overall. 0-2 on the road, and 1-0 at home. Their largest win came home against the Townsville Crocodiles (103-87) on February 11, 2009. That night David Barlow scored 20 points. Their biggest loss came on the road against the Perth Wildcats (100-86), led by Shawn Redhage (28 points, 7 rebounds, 5 assists).
Their longest winning streak on February 2009: 1 consecutive wins against Townsville Crocodiles.
The Melbourne United scored 90.67 points per game on February 2009, and allowed 93.33 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of February 2009, Ebi Ere led the team in scoring with 18.00 points per game. Nathan Crosswell averaged 3.00 assists and David Thomas had 8.67 rebounds per contest.

2008-2009 Australia - NBL Playoffs schedule breakdown
Melbourne United schedule, February 2009
The Melbourne United had 2 Australia - NBL Playoffs games scheduled on the month of February 2009.
They went 2-0 overall. 1-0 on the road, and 1-0 at home. Their largest win came home against the New Zealand Breakers (117-99) on February 25, 2009. That night Luke Kendall scored 25 points.
Their longest winning streak on February 2009: 2 consecutive wins against New Zealand Breakers and New Zealand Breakers.
The Melbourne United scored 110.00 points per game on February 2009, and allowed 98.00 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of February 2009, Ebi Ere led the team in scoring with 24.00 points per game. Nathan Crosswell averaged 5.00 assists and David Barlow had 10.50 rebounds per contest.
Melbourne United schedule, March 2009
The Melbourne United had 5 Australia - NBL Playoffs games scheduled on the month of March 2009.
They went 2-3 overall. 0-3 on the road, and 2-0 at home. Their largest win came home against the South Dragons (108-95) on March 11, 2009. That night Christopher Anstey scored 31 points. Their biggest loss came on the road against the South Dragons (102-81), led by Tremmell Darden (31 points, 7 rebounds, 0 assists).
Their longest winning streak on March 2009: 1 consecutive wins against South Dragons.
The Melbourne United scored 85.00 points per game on March 2009, and allowed 91.40 points per game to their opponents.
During the month of March 2009, Christopher Anstey led the team in scoring with 20.00 points per game. Nathan Crosswell averaged 4.40 assists and David Thomas had 8.40 rebounds per contest.
